WebTansy ragwort is a winter annual, biennial, or short-lived perennial plant that originated in Asia, Europe, and north Africa. Tansy ragwort especially acts like a perennial when its natural growth cycle is interrupted or disturbed, such as when the plants are mowed down. shroff charity eye hospital daryaganj

Webtansy, (genus Tanacetum), genus of about 150 species of strong-smelling herbs of the aster family , native to the north temperate zone. Tansies, especially feverfew ( Tanacetum … WebCommon Tansy Scientific Name: Tanacetum vulgare Family Name: Asteraceae Flower: ½ in. (1.5 cm.) wide yellow button flower. Sometimes the flower has a depressed center with a raised outer edge of flower button. Leaf: 4 – 8 in. (10 – 20 cm.) long, fernlike leaves that are toothed. Plant: 2 – 3 ft. (60 – 90 cm.) tall, with green stems.

WebTanacetum vulgare var. crispum Plant Details: Plant Type: Perennial Plant Family: Asteraceae Plant Description: This perennial member of the sunflower family is grown mostly for fern-like leaves with curled margins. It produces button-like yellow flowers in the summer that, while not the main reason for growing this tansy, are an added benefit.
